UML - Distributionsdiagram

Indholdsfortegnelse
I UML Der er mulighed for at fokusere på begge dele af elementerne, der udgør et system, på den ene side har vi konceptualisering, konstruktion af softwareløsninger og abstrakte modeller, og på den anden side har vi distribution af udstyr, den hardware, der vil gøre vores system kan bruges.
Sagen om fordelingsdiagrammer Det giver os mulighed for at fokusere på, hvordan vi kan se den fysiske struktur og hvordan vi repræsenterer sammensætningen af ​​udstyret i diagrammer for at etablere alle de nødvendige kort til at dokumentere kravene i vores system.
Distributionsdiagram
I fordelingsdiagram er det, hvor vi repræsenterer hardware struktur hvor vores system eller software vil være, for dette kan vi repræsentere hver komponent som knudepunkter, noden er ethvert element, der er en hardware -ressource, det vil sige, at det er vores generiske navn på vores udstyr.
Inden for klassificeringen af ​​knuderne har vi, at der er den knude, der kan udføre eller behandle, og den knude, der ikke udfører eller behandler, sidstnævnte kan være outputenheder såsom printere eller skærme, det vil sige dem, der er i kontakt med ydersiden.
Til repræsenterer den knude, vi vil bruge terningfiguren, inde i vores terning kan vi skrive de oplysninger, der svarer til noden, for eksempel dens navn, lad os se nedenfor en grundlæggende knude:

Hvis vi nu skal angive yderligere oplysninger om vores knude, f.eks. Hvis den tilhører en pakke eller måske de komponenter, den har, kan vi opdele kuben i forskellige sektioner, hvor vi tilføjer de oplysninger, der er repræsenteret i tekst, lad os se i det følgende eksempel, som vi henviser til:

Indarbejde forhold mellem knudepunkter
Selvfølgelig er en knude ikke en isoleret enhed i et system, for dette i vores diagram kan vi repræsentere, hvordan den er forbundet eller relateret til andre noder, gennem dens komponenter eller grænseflader, med dette kan vi give en mere præcis repræsentation.
Vi bruger normalt forbindelse som repræsentationsform, men vi kan bruge association og aggregering i vores noder til repræsenterer forbindelsen, vi bruger en stiplet linje, hvor vi forbinder en komponent i en knude til en anden komponent i en anden knude, er denne forbindelse ikke nødvendigvis et kabel, denne forbindelse kan også repræsentere trådløse forbindelser, såsom Wi-Fi, Bluetooth, infrarød osv.
Lad os se et eksempel på denne type forbindelse nedenfor, som vi taler om:

Som vi kan se, er dette repræsentationen af ​​distributionen af ​​et klientserversystem, som sker i dette diagram, i klientnoden har vi en præsentationsprogramkomponent, dette program skal nok vise os de serverressourcer, som vi kan have adgang til , såsom søgeprogrammet, når der bruges program, opstår der en forbindelse med serveren, der behandler og behandler dataene og derefter returnerer et resultat for nævnte søgning.
Vores nodediagram giver os derefter en ret præcis repræsentation af strukturen af ​​de involverede teams, da klienten kan være en hvilken som helst terminal med dataindgangs- og outputenheder, og serveren er et andet team, der behandler dataene.
Vi har allerede en grov ide om, hvordan vi skal repræsentere hardware distribution af vores systemer ved hjælp af UML, i den næste vejledning vil vi se en mere omfattende anvendelse af fordelingsdiagrammer.Kan du lide og hjælpe denne vejledning?Du kan belønne forfatteren ved at trykke på denne knap for at give ham et positivt punkt
wave wave wave wave wave